Welcome.

My approach to helping clients is multi-faceted. I believe each person needs a specialized approach to therapy. My focus is to meet a client where they are and without judgments or preconceived solutions. You are unique and so is your therapy. Together, you and I make a therapy team. You are an expert on you. I bring to the table my experience pulling aspects of Cognitive Behavioral, Client-Centered, and Dialectic Behavioral therapies.

I am a Licensed Professional Clinical Counselor (LPCC) in the state of Ohio. I received my Bachelor’s degree in Psychology from Xavier University and a Master’s degree in Community Counseling from the University of Cincinnati. I’ve worked exclusively with adults in community mental health, inpatient at a behavioral health hospital providing both individual and group counseling and online therapy. Throughout my work history, I’ve worked closely with psychiatrists when a medication protocol is warranted. I’ve worked with folks who are chronically mentally ill and those that are managing life changes and adjustments.

If you are looking for an impartial person to discuss life changes, a specific issue, or just a safe place to talk, I look forward to working with you. My approach is warm, nonjudgemental, and focused on you.

Is Online Therapy the Right Step Toward Better Mental Health?

Online therapy can be an effective option for many common concerns such as stress, anxiety, depression, relationship challenges, or managing life transitions. For these types of issues, it has been shown to be comparable in effectiveness to traditional in-person sessions.

A major advantage of remote care is the flexibility it offers – people can connect in the way that best fits their schedules and comfort levels, whether through video calls, phone sessions, live chat, or in-app messaging. This adaptability can make it easier to maintain consistency in treatment.

All participating clinicians are licensed professionals, and clients may request a different therapist at any time if they want an alternative fit. For many people, online therapy provides a practical and accessible route to professional support for everyday mental health concerns.
